**Action item: Flagwright rollout tuning (owner: Dalia)**

During the Flagwright incident last Tuesday, the percentage ramp advanced faster than our canary evaluation window could absorb, exposing 40% of Brindlecore traffic to the broken variant before the kill switch fired. We agreed to slow the default ramp schedule and lengthen the evaluation window for flags touching checkout paths. Dalia will land the config change this sprint and add an alert on ramp velocity. The revised default constants are as follows.

limits module of taweg-kaguf:
QUOTAS = {
    "holael": 2,
    "wenath": 1,
    "ralath": 2,
    "ulaath": 2,
}

# Ledgerfall Partition Service — Environments

Ledgerfall manages monthly partitioning for the transactions store. Each environment (dev, staging, prod) runs its own partition manager, which creates next-month partitions ten days ahead and detaches partitions older than the retention horizon. New joiners: never run manual DDL against prod partitions; the manager reconciles and will undo it. The manager's effective settings in production are listed below.

settings of fajog-hahif:
[sorax]
port = 7000
region = upper-2
host = sorax.nelvroworks.corp
timeout_ms = 3000
retries = 4

// SheetForge export buffer cap.
// Caps in-memory rows during XLSX export. Exceeding it spills
// to encrypted temp files under the scratch mount; nothing is
// written in plaintext. Raising this increases heap pressure
// and widens the window where unexported cell data sits in
// memory — flag any change in review. Validated against the
// Ledgerline fuzz suite. The exact build that passed that
// suite is noted directly below.

pipeline stamp: htk4_5e77

## Deploy Step 4 — Cache invalidation fix

Per the stale-cache postmortem for the Ridgeback catalog service, deploys must now bust the edge cache before traffic shift. Reviewer: confirm `CACHE_EPOCH` is bumped in `.env.deploy` and that `PURGE_ON_BOOT=true` is present. Rollback keeps the new epoch — never revert it. The purge call goes through the Foxglove cache API, which now rejects unauthenticated requests, so the deploy env file must also contain this line:

secret setting of bagag-kajof: RELAY_SECRET8=d9a517d5